If you smoke, you do not smell the tobacco in the car, but if you are not a smoker and have get in a car from a relative who smokes two packs a day, the smell will bother you. Here is how you remove the smell.

Here 's how:

1. Wash your car 's interior including carpeting, upholstery and carpets using a shampoo that eliminates odor, available at household stores.
2. Wash all surfaces that can be cleaned with the same shampoo. Place a small amount directly on a sponge and rub then wipe.
3. Clean all windows inside with a cleaning solution. Repeat the procedure if necessary.
4. Sprinkle baking soda on dry carpet, rubbing with your hands. Wait a week and then turn off the unit.
5. Clean leather with a spray solution available to auto dealers and household goods stores.
6. Clean the ashtray with the vacuum to remove ashes. Place a small amount of baking soda or sand ashtray to absorb odors.

Tips

* To freshen the smell of car seats keep as dry sheets, or hold a small piece of charcoal in a container intact (such as a jar with small holes in the lid).
* Whenever possible keep the windows open when you smoke.
* You may need to replace the roof lining if you can not remove the smell of smoke.

Notice!

* Cigarette smoke can be extremely difficult to remove. If you fail consider alternative car carrying a professional cleaning.
* Car air fresheners may cover the smell of smoke, but not remove it.
